How Does Plants Get Oxygen. Photosynthesis is the process by which plants and other organisms convert carbon dioxide and energy from the sun into sugar molecules and oxygen. Photosynthesis is the process of creating sugar and oxygen from carbon dioxide, water and sunlight. Photosynthesis is the process by which green plants and some other organisms use light energy to make organic compounds and oxygen from water and carbon dioxide.
